										<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p><strong>IGC inter-school is located on a square and large campus in the center of Tay Ninh city &#8211; Vietnam, where there are 2 sides in contact with 2 major roads opening from the Holy See.</strong><br />
<span id="more-22675"></span> <img decoding="async" loading="lazy" src="https://photo-baomoi.zadn.vn/w700_r1/2021_06_04_342_39079990/00c37b576915804bd904.jpg" width="625" height="351"> </p>
<p> The stretch along these two roads creates advantages for the school&#8217;s architecture in organizing a lively educational architectural ensemble including many clusters of works for different levels based on the psychology of ages from system from preschool to high school. The design was made from discussions with the educational organization to find a solution for the classroom &#8211; a basic and important module for the architectural ensemble to optimize teaching and learning. <img decoding="async" loading="lazy" class="lazy-img" src="https://photo-baomoi.zadn.vn/w700_r1/2021_06_04_342_39079990/a52eddbacff826a67fe9.jpg" width="625" height="788"> <img decoding="async" loading="lazy" class="lazy-img" src="https://photo-baomoi.zadn.vn/w700_r1/2021_06_04_342_39079990/4a8733132151c80f9140.jpg" width="625" height="416"> <img decoding="async" loading="lazy" class="lazy-img" src="https://photo-baomoi.zadn.vn/w700_r1/2021_06_04_342_39079990/4dcb335f211dc843910c.jpg" width="625" height="416"> <img decoding="async" loading="lazy" class="lazy-img" src="https://photo-baomoi.zadn.vn/w700_r1/2021_06_04_342_39079990/ccdab34ea10c4852111d.jpg" width="625" height="846"> Light is brought into the classroom in long openings on the wall in areas where the sun gives pleasant light, and it is these openings that also create continuous connections with the vast natural area outside. , where unique landmarks within the context&#8217;s ensemble can be observed. The outdoor living and learning courtyards are interwoven in a way that complements the respective inner classrooms. <img decoding="async" loading="lazy" class="lazy-img" src="https://photo-baomoi.zadn.vn/w700_r1/2021_06_04_342_39079990/7e5802cc108ef9d0a09f.jpg" width="625" height="451"> <img decoding="async" loading="lazy" class="lazy-img" src="https://photo-baomoi.zadn.vn/w700_r1/2021_06_04_342_39079990/abeed67ac4382d667429.jpg" width="625" height="366"> A large and round garden is located in the middle of the preschool architectural block, surrounded by classrooms, function rooms and a large lobby area for children to have a comfortable gathering while playing together. when the gardens open horizontally horizontally are the wide yards reserved for primary and secondary level. Connecting between these two large and long courtyards are functional areas for learning along with a large cafeteria; multi-function hall concurrently with sports activities and indoor performances; art, creative and exhibition rooms&#8230; are organized to optimize movement and operation so that learning-related activities take place continuously. <img decoding="async" loading="lazy" class="lazy-img" src="https://photo-baomoi.zadn.vn/w700_r1/2021_06_04_342_39079990/79a73b332971c02f9960.jpg" width="625" height="416"> <img decoding="async" loading="lazy" class="lazy-img" src="https://photo-baomoi.zadn.vn/w700_r1/2021_06_04_342_39079990/09ab4a3f587db123e86c.jpg" width="625" height="416"> <img decoding="async" loading="lazy" class="lazy-img" src="https://photo-baomoi.zadn.vn/w700_r1/2021_06_04_342_39079990/bd01fd95efd706895fc6.jpg" width="625" height="416"> <img decoding="async" loading="lazy" class="lazy-img" src="https://photo-baomoi.zadn.vn/w700_r1/2021_06_04_342_39079990/c93288a69ae473ba2af5.jpg" width="625" height="416"> <img decoding="async" loading="lazy" class="lazy-img" src="https://photo-baomoi.zadn.vn/w700_r1/2021_06_04_342_39079990/039545015743be1de752.jpg" width="625" height="416"> <img decoding="async" loading="lazy" class="lazy-img" src="https://photo-baomoi.zadn.vn/w700_r1/2021_06_04_342_39079990/aef8e96cfb2e12704b3f.jpg" width="625" height="351"> In order to adapt to the typical hot and sunny climate of Tay Ninh land, the design team applies the possibilities that can be brought from the corridors moving between rooms and between blocks. <img decoding="async" loading="lazy" class="lazy-img" src="https://photo-baomoi.zadn.vn/w700_r1/2021_06_04_342_39079990/f758b3cca18e48d0119f.jpg" width="625" height="432"> <img decoding="async" loading="lazy" class="lazy-img" src="https://photo-baomoi.zadn.vn/w700_r1/2021_06_04_342_39079990/2dbe682a7a689336ca79.jpg" width="625" height="416"> These corridors both function and form large terraces that provide pleasant buffers for indoor and outdoor activities, as well as cover and shade for outside activities. outside of classes. <img decoding="async" loading="lazy" class="lazy-img" src="https://photo-baomoi.zadn.vn/w700_r1/2021_06_04_342_39079990/e541afd5bd9754c90d86.jpg" width="625" height="416"> <img decoding="async" loading="lazy" class="lazy-img" src="https://photo-baomoi.zadn.vn/w700_r1/2021_06_04_342_39079990/34217fb56df784a9dde6.jpg" width="625" height="331"> <img decoding="async" loading="lazy" class="lazy-img" src="https://photo-baomoi.zadn.vn/w700_r1/2021_06_04_342_39079990/5af612620020e97eb031.jpg" width="625" height="416"> With flexible lines that soften the architectural backdrop for activities, these large verandas represent a continuous flow of learning energy that is connected across levels in the complex. . <img decoding="async" loading="lazy" class="lazy-img" src="https://photo-baomoi.zadn.vn/w700_r1/2021_06_04_342_39079990/6bbb222f306dd933807c.jpg" width="625" height="463"> <img decoding="async" loading="lazy" class="lazy-img" src="https://photo-baomoi.zadn.vn/w700_r1/2021_06_04_342_39079990/8d60c3f4d1b638e861a7.jpg" width="625" height="434"> <img decoding="async" loading="lazy" class="lazy-img" src="https://photo-baomoi.zadn.vn/w700_r1/2021_06_04_342_39079990/0b6644f256b0bfeee6a1.jpg" width="625" height="416"> <img decoding="async" loading="lazy" class="lazy-img" src="https://photo-baomoi.zadn.vn/w700_r1/2021_06_04_342_39079990/8f81c315d15738096146.jpg" width="625" height="416"> <img decoding="async" loading="lazy" class="lazy-img" src="https://photo-baomoi.zadn.vn/w700_r1/2021_06_04_342_39079990/de7a93ee81ac68f231bd.jpg" width="625" height="351"> The sprawling feature of the terrain also creates a lively dialogue between the living areas around the gardens &#8211; through the center of the road &#8211; with the daily activities of households on the other. In the gardens, the space between the houses and the other side is the learning activities of children and students in the garden spaces that open and close flexibly between the classrooms. Project: IGC – Institute of Global Citizens Location: Tay Ninh, Vietnam Area: 13,249.3m2 Floor area: 16,519.4m2 Architect: KIENTRUC O Interior + Landscape: KIENTRUC O Main Architect: Dam Vu Design team: An Ni Le, Viet Nguyen, Duy Tang, Phuong Doan, Giang Le, Lam Nguyen, Phuong Tran, Quoc Nguyen, Truong Le, Thinh Pham Completion year: 2020</p>

Ha Tinh and Quang Binh The last section of the Lam River flowing into the sea is the natural boundary between Nghe An and Ha Tinh provinces. More than 5.2 km long, Cua Hoi Bridge crosses the Lam River, connecting Cua Lo town of Nghe An with Nghi Xuan district of Ha Tinh. The architectural highlight of the building is the top of the concrete column with the lotus-shaped symbol. Dinh River Cua Dai Bridge crosses the Thu Bon River, connecting Hoi An city with Duy Xuyen district of Quang Nam province. Inaugurated in 2016, the project has a total length of 18.3 km, of which the bridge is nearly 1.4 km long, the rest is the path to the two ends of the bridge. Co Ngu Bridge Co Luy Bridge crosses Tra Khuc River, connecting Tinh Khe and Nghia Phu communes of Quang Ngai city, Quang Ngai province. The original project was called Cua Dai bridge, the river was officially named Co Luy. According to researchers, the land of Quang Ngai used to be called the Co Luy Dong area, and at the same time Co Luy, or Dai Co Luy is the name of an estuary where the Tra River and a tributary of the Ve River flow.
